This being a Friendship is Magic crossover, there're plenty of these!


* The first major one comes at the beginning of Chapter 5. Ranma wakes up in a cold sweat after having the nightmare where he marries Kuno, and after catching his breath, notices Pinkie there. She's a mess, hair straight, tears streaming down her face, and sobbing uncontrollably. A quick question from Ranma reveals she had "The Cupcake Killer" nightmare again. Ranma's first inclination is to try and cheer her up, and he even let's her snuggle with him so she can get back to sleep.

* When Ryoga is worried about what'll happen when Fluttershy (who he's fallen in love with) eventually ends up returning to Equestria, Luna visits his dreams to comfort and encourage him.
* Madame St. Paul's attempts to have Momo eat meat cause her to give Momo a Cupcake Killer nightmare. Thankfully, Luna shows up to help Momo feel better.
* Luna uses her DreamWalker powers to show Picolet how crushed Momo'd be if she was forced to marry him. This causes him to throw the dinner party eating contest, even eating Momo's meat portions, runining Madame St.Paul's plans to cause Momo to lose. This helps birth an odd friendship between Momo and Picolet.
